How Do You Achieve the Perfect Texture?
The secret is in the balance of ingredients. Creamy peanut butter offers a smooth base, while graham crackers provide the needed texture, making these more than just easy peanut butter snacks. Remember, if you opt for natural peanut butter, you’ll need to increase the graham cracker quantity to reach the ideal consistency.

What’s the Best Way to Store These Delectable Balls?
Good news—these are low-maintenance delights. Store them in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3-4 weeks. Layer them with wax or parchment paper to prevent sticking. Need to save some for later? These peanut butter snacks recipes are freezer-friendly, extending their life for up to 5-6 months.

Can You Make These Butterfinger Balls Ahead of Time?
Certainly! These are the perfect make-ahead treats. Prepare the balls, freeze them, and when you’re ready to serve, all you need to do is dip them in tempered chocolate. They thaw easily at room temperature or can be slow-thawed in the fridge overnight.

Ingredients
4 tablespoons softened butter ½ stick
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
8 ounces chocolate bark or chocolate chips
½ cup Butterfinger bars crushed
1 cup powdered sugar
1 cup peanut butter avoid all-natural varieties
¾ cup crumbs from graham crackers
Optional garnishes: additional crushed Butterfinger bars festive sprinkles, or coarse sea salt
